1. first visits to Thailand (or anywhere) are often more expensive because it takes time to figure out how to get the good deals. It is reasonable to expect that it will take some time before knowing the good deals. It happens to most of us I think.

2. Unexpected expenses could come up, so you have to factor in emergency money.

3. It is difficult to know who to trust at first and it is worth hedging this problem through the judicious use of money.

For example, in the absence of information, you won't know if it is safe to eat at various street vendors. It is best to pay more to eat at a good restaurant, and increase you chance of safety rather than risk getting intestinal problems. If you have a three week holiday, you do not want to be sick for four of those days. It's better to pay a little more if that will solve the problem (and if you can afford it).

The same idea can apply to other areas as well. You might not know if you can trust a tuk-tuk driver. It might be better to pay extra to use someone you can trust.

Answers to questions may exist, but if you don't know the answers at the time you have to make a decision, then it may be best to be conservative.

Of course you will have to take chances, but take those chances on things that really count (like who you will choose to take home).

4. You want to be relaxed, and you want to be at your best physically and mentally, so you can enjoy yourself. Getting sick or getting upset can ruin some of your holiday. If you can afford to eliminate these disturbances by paying extra, it may be worth it.
